The Delonghi have proven to the be best mobile air con units, so suggest you seek them out as well to compare. These mobile units are limited and can be overcome on a really hot day. They are only suitable for limited size rooms, and it is important that the room size is within limits of the portable air-conditioner. 8000 btu(per hour presumably) is about 2.3 kW, which is 2.55 COP, but do you have to take off the 900 watts since that must be converted to heat I assume.
